永久黄网站色视频免费直播,yy6080三理论日本中文,亚洲无码免费在线观看视频,欧美日韩精品一区二区在线播放

Board logo

標(biāo)題: [分享] wdlinux 安裝apc擴(kuò)展 [打印本頁(yè)]

作者: langzixiaoxin    時(shí)間: 2012-3-3 23:46     標(biāo)題: wdlinux 安裝apc擴(kuò)展

本帖最后由 langzixiaoxin 于 2012-3-3 23:47 編輯

今天感覺shopex太慢了,所以準(zhǔn)備給他裝一個(gè)apc高速緩存,但是查了一下,wdlinux的目錄和默認(rèn)的不同,所以自己研究了下,安裝成功了,分享一下資料,填充一下這方面的空白:
首先下載apc  我下載的是3.0.19的
ssh命令:
wget http://pecl.php.net/get/APC-3.0.19.tgz
tar xvzf APC-3.0.19.tgz
cd APC-3.0.19/APC-3.0.19
/www/wdlinux/php/bin/phpize
./configure –enable-apc –enable-apc-mmap –with-php-config=/www/wdlinux/php/bin/php-config
make
make install
安裝完成后,在/www/wdlinux/php/lib/php/extensions/no-debug-non-zts-20060613目錄下多了一個(gè)acp.so文件,這樣的話,我們修改php.ini就可以了
ssh命令如下:
vi /www/wdlinux/etc/php.ini
搜索zend_extension   (如何搜索不要問我)
可以看到[zend]  下邊是[eaccelerator]   我們將[eaccelerator]下的所有復(fù)制到[zend]上面,然后在extension_dir="/www/wdlinux/php/lib/php/extensions/no-debug-non-zts-20060613"下邊添加
extension ="/apc.so"
enabled = 1
apc.cache_by_default = on
apc.shm_segments = 1
apc.shm_size = 32
apc.ttl = 600
apc.user_ttl = 600
apc.num_files_hint = 0
apc.write_lock = On
添加完成后,應(yīng)該整體看上去,這三個(gè)擴(kuò)展是這樣,分別是[eaccelerator]   、apc和zend,應(yīng)該是這樣子的:
[eaccelerator]
extension_dir="/www/wdlinux/php/lib/php/extensions/no-debug-non-zts-20060613"
extension ="/apc.so"
enabled = 1
apc.cache_by_default = on
apc.shm_segments = 1
apc.shm_size = 32
apc.ttl = 600
apc.user_ttl = 600
apc.num_files_hint = 0
apc.write_lock = On
extension="/eaccelerator.so"
eaccelerator.shm_size="32"
eaccelerator.cache_dir="/www/wdlinux/eaccelerator_cache"
eaccelerator.enable="1"
eaccelerator.optimizer="1"
eaccelerator.check_mtime="1"
eaccelerator.debug="0"
eaccelerator.filter=""
eaccelerator.shm_max="0"
eaccelerator.shm_ttl="3600"
eaccelerator.shm_prune_period="3600"
eaccelerator.shm_only="0"
eaccelerator.compress="1"
eaccelerator.compress_level="9"
[Zend]
zend_extension_manager.optimizer=/www/wdlinux/Zend/lib/Optimizer-3.3.3
zend_extension_manager.optimizer_ts=/www/wdlinux/Zend/lib/Optimizer_TS-3.3.3
zend_optimizer.version=3.3.3
zend_extension=/www/wdlinux/Zend/lib/ZendExtensionManager.so
zend_extension_ts=/www/wdlinux/Zend/lib/ZendExtensionManager_TS.so
這樣的話,就OK了,保存php.ini對(duì)剛才的編輯,然后重啟一下web,安裝就完成了,OK
配置shopex的config/config.php文件,找到:
#可以選擇緩存方式apc 或者 memcached
//define('CACHE_METHOD','cacheApc');
//======================================
//define('CACHE_METHOD','memcached');
將//define('CACHE_METHOD','cacheApc');前面的兩個(gè)斜杠去掉,也就是變成這樣:
#可以選擇緩存方式apc 或者 memcached
define('CACHE_METHOD','cacheApc');
然后保存,上傳并覆蓋,就OK了,
去shopex后臺(tái)看一下,點(diǎn)擊關(guān)于----服務(wù)器信息,最下邊可以看到,acp高速緩存已經(jīng)開啟,
這樣,你的服務(wù)器就并存三大加速:[eaccelerator]  、apc和zend了
好了,我得分享也結(jié)束了,
作者: admin    時(shí)間: 2012-3-4 01:20

很好
作者: Miraco    時(shí)間: 2012-4-21 14:51

收藏。APC和eAccelerator會(huì)有沖突嗎?
作者: Miraco    時(shí)間: 2012-4-21 17:35

我按照你的教程安裝完APC網(wǎng)站永遠(yuǎn)都是502,

CentOS 6.2 x64,  WDCP Nginx+Apache.

沒安裝之前沒事。。。。知道怎么回事或者怎樣檢測(cè)是哪里的問題嗎?
作者: Miraco    時(shí)間: 2012-4-22 04:33

原來(lái)是APC和Zend的沖突問題。去掉zend擴(kuò)展就好了。不知道樓主什么服務(wù)器環(huán)境和配置?分享一下。謝謝。網(wǎng)上搜索都沒有人可以解決這個(gè)沖突,樓主的3個(gè)共存要和大家分享一下了。謝謝
作者: gaoyoubo    時(shí)間: 2013-5-2 16:55

謝謝, 我的安裝成功了。
作者: kkttlqu    時(shí)間: 2013-6-18 15:30

cd APC-3.0.19/APC-3.0.19
/www/wdlinux/php/bin/phpize
作者: kkttlqu    時(shí)間: 2013-6-18 15:30

cd APC-3.0.19/APC-3.0.19
/www/wdlinux/php/bin/phpize
這個(gè)怎么操作,我分開執(zhí)行都提示出錯(cuò)的?請(qǐng)教了




歡迎光臨 WDlinux官方論壇 (http://www.fsowen.com/bbs/) Powered by Discuz! 7.2